BASIC CONTROLS AND GAMEPLAY ======================================================================= The controls are like a simplified Tekken. [] and /\ are your punches, and X and O are the kicks. Each character has at least two throws, which are done by pressing []+X or O+/\(ala Tekken again). Each fighter also has a switch move done by pressing []+O, as well as a taunt performed with /\+X. You can dash in any direction by hitting the D-Pad twice in that direction. Various moves are performed by hitting either chains of buttons or buttons and d-pad presses. I suggest you take some time and use each fighter in the Practice Mode and learn most of their moves. There aren't that many for each character so it's not that hard to become quite skilled with all the fighters, unlike some other, more complicated fighting games. An important factor to remember is that your movement is positional, meaning everytime you hit "right" on the D-pad you won't always move to the right on the screen. You have to take into account which way your fighter is facing and where the opponent is as well. ======================================================================== 3. The 36 CHAMBERS ======================================================================== The key to unlocking all the secrets in this game lie in the 36 Chambers. Your goal is to open up all 36 for each of the Wu Tang Clan members. While they all receive different secrets and bonuses for opening the chambers, the chambers themselves are opened the same way for everyone. The following descibes how to open each Chamber. Chamber 1--Enter the first fighting area Chamber 2--Defeat Courtyard Bonus Area Chamber 3--Complete 2 Levels in a row without continuing Chamber 4--Perform a 4 Hit combo Chamber 5--Beat "Under the Bridge" level -- Chamber 6--Complete 4 Levels in a row without continuing Chamber 7--Perform a 5 Hit combo Chamber 8--Perform a 6 Hit combo Chamber 9--Perform a Swap Move([]+O) Chamber 10--Perform a 7 Hit combo -- Chamber 11--Perform an 8 Hit combo Chamber 12--Perform a 9 Hit combo Chamber 13--Perform 4 Throws in 1 match Chamber 14--Perform Fatality 2 Chamber 15--Eliminate 3 enemies while "Powered Up" -- Chamber 16--Block 5 enemy attacks in a row Chamber 17--Beat Barge Bonus Area -- Chamber 18--Evade all enemies for 15 seconds Chamber 19--Use the Power Meter(all 4 face buttons when Meter is full) Chamber 20--Beat Warehouse 1 Bonus Area -- Chamber 21--Perform a Tech Roll(Block button as soon as you hit the ground) Chamber 22--Beat Warehouse 2 Bonus Area Chamber 23--Beat Chinatown Square Bonus Area -- Chamber 24--Beat China Sewers Level Chamber 25--Perform a 10 Hit combo -- Chamber 26--Beat Airport Hangar Level Chamber 27--Complete 1 Level without losing a life Chamber 28--Perform Fatality 3 Chamber 29--Complete 6 Levels in a row without continuing -- Chamber 30--Complete 8 Levels in a row without continuing -- Chamber 31--Beat Forgotten Temple Level Chamber 32--Beat Shaolin Temple Level(Lei Gong) Chamber 33--Complete 10 Levels in a row without continuing Chamber 34--Perform Fatality 4 Chamber 35--Eliminate an enemy without losing any energy -- Chamber 36--Beat Mong Zhu(Inner Sanctum, must have all other Chambers open) ========================================================================= 5. FIGHTING LEI GONG ========================================================================= Lei Gong is the Sub-Boss of the game. He's found in the Shaolin Temple in the last level. For some characters he;s nearly impossible, for others he;s a piece of cake. In this section I hope to accumulate some helpful, character specific, tips on how to defeat this guy. General Tips: 1. Play evasively, make him make the first move then react and counter. You want to stay from him as much as you can then move in when you see an opening. 2.When you DO see that opening, juggle, juggle, juggle! This is important for two reasons. The damage and the fact that juggling builds up your Rage Meter quickly. The Rage Meter is key to beating Lei Gong 3. If Lei Gong's meter is full, avoid him more than ever! He's hard enough as it is, and with the extra power of the Rage Meter, he can plow through your lives quick, fast, and in a hurry! Contributed Tips: 1.Cheap n Easy!(From nomadicextortion@hotmail.com)-It's simple, just back into a wall and constently hit down on the pad. Since the room is round you won't get trapped up in a corner, and just let Lei keep trying to attack you. Once he misses, hit him with a combo or special move of your choice! Cheesy I know but it works. ========================================================================= 6. FIGHTING MONG ZHU ========================================================================= Mong Zhu is the main boss of Shaolin Style. Again, for some charcters he's pretty easy while others really struggle with him. Just like the Lei Gong section, I plan on putting some character specific tips on beating this guy here. I haven't played him much yet, but here are some helpful tips from fellow gamers: 1.(From Harry87699@aol.com)-I found that when beating Mong Zhu with Dirty, you must wait for him to make the first move, once he does start off the 10 stringer and then back away. If he starts to see it coming then try the spinning kicks combo or the flip kick into Thai fist. I think Mong Zhu is easiest defeated with Dirty, while with Method man i had back him into a corner and keep hitting triangle. if you tap triangle fast enough, he cant get a move off. 2.(From sam76ermounts@hotmail.com)-The use of the dn->+X 0,/\/\/\... and the ->[][]/\/\/\... combos agianst Mong Zhu and everybody else up to him should make Wu-Tang: Shaolin Styles a fairly easy game if you use Method Man. When Mong Zhu gets powered up keep your distance and use the dn->[] move over and over and he will stay away as his rage meter goes away. ========================================================================= 7.
